Optimistic Concurrency Control in Mira: Failure Modes & Edge Cases
It was a quiet Sunday afternoon when my younger sister, a sharp witted software engineer who takes pleasure in poking holes in my blockchain enthusiasm, posed a question that stopped me mid-sentence. We were discussing the latest advancements in AI, and I had just waxed lyrical about how large language models were revolutionizing content creation.
"They're impressive," she admitted, scrolling through her phone. "But can you prove this is true?" She held up the screen, displaying a beautifully written article generated by an AI. "It looks perfect. It sounds confident. But I have no idea if any of it is real. You talk about decentralization and consensus mechanisms all day. Can your magical blockchain fix this? Can it tell me what's actually true?"
Her question was deceptively simple, but it cut to the core of the AI industry's biggest crisis: hallucination. AI models don't know facts; they know patterns. They generate text that looks like truth, but often isn't. That afternoon, I began explaining a project I believed held the answer: Mira Network. I told her about its vision of a decentralized verification layer, where thousands of diverse AI models work together to separate fact from fiction. But being the skeptic she is, she didn't just want to know how it worked. She wanted to know how it broke. This article is an exploration of that conversation, dissecting the failure modes and edge cases of Mira Network's optimistic concurrency model.
The Optimistic Core: How Mira Builds Consensus
Before we could break Mira, my sister and I had to understand how it was built. At its heart, Mira Network relies on a principle called Optimistic Concurrency Control. The "optimism" lies in the assumption that when you ask multiple, fundamentally different AI models the same question, the majority will arrive at the correct answer. The system doesn't pre-judge or censor; it optimistically assumes that diversity is the natural enemy of error.
When a user submits a query, Mira's protocol deconstructs the potential output into atomic "claims." These claims are then broadcast to a global network of verification nodes. Crucially, each node operates a distinct AI model—some might be based on Llama, others on GPT architectures, others on specialized, fine-tuned models trained on medical or legal texts. These nodes independently analyze the claim and vote on its veracity. If a super-majority converges on the same verdict, that verdict is cryptographically sealed and stored on the Mira blockchain. The system effectively says, "We don't know which single model is right, but we are optimistic that their collective agreement is our closest approximation of truth."
This architecture is elegant because it turns the weakness of individual AI models—their tendency to hallucinate—into a strength of the collective. The probability of multiple, architecturally diverse models hallucinating the exact same falsehood in the exact same way is designed to be mathematically minuscule. But as my sister promptly pointed out, "Math is great until humans get involved." And that's where we delved into the fault lines.
Failure Mode 1: The Diversity Paradox and the Collective Blind Spot
The first crack in the armor, I explained, is what happens when the system's most important asset—diversity—is compromised. Mira's security hinges on the assumption that its node operators are running a wide variety of AI models. But what if the economic incentives inadvertently create a monoculture?
Imagine a scenario where the reward structure favors models that are cheap to run and quick to respond. Node operators, acting in their rational self-interest, would gravitate toward a handful of popular, easily accessible models. Over time, the network's verification layer could become dominated by models that are, for all intents and purposes, cousins. They may share similar training data, architectural biases, or blind spots.
In this state, the network becomes vulnerable to a Collective Blind Spot. If a user submits a query about a niche historical event that this particular model family systematically misrepresents due to biased training data, the entire verification cluster could confidently and unanimously endorse the hallucination. The system would reach a perfect, super-majority consensus—on a lie. This isn't a failure of the code; it's a failure of the ecosystem's diversity. To combat this, Mira's protocol must actively monitor the genetic makeup of its validator set and algorithmically reward true novelty, perhaps offering "diversity bounties" to nodes running rare, specialized, or computationally expensive models that can challenge the majority.
Failure Mode 2: The Byzantine Betrayal
"Okay," my sister said, "so the machines can be stupid together. But what if the people running them are just... evil?"
This introduces the second major failure mode: Game-Theoretic Attacks. Mira secures its network through staking. Node operators must lock up MIRA tokens as collateral. Honest participation earns rewards; dishonest behavior results in "slashing," where a portion of that collateral is destroyed. It's a classic cryptographic economic safeguard.
However, a sufficiently motivated and well-funded adversary could attempt a Collusion Attack. They could identify a high-stakes claim—perhaps one related to a financial market or a political event—and secretly coordinate with a majority of the nodes assigned to verify it. By offering bribes or wielding control, they could force a fraudulent consensus. While Mira's stringent node onboarding process, which includes KYC and video verification, raises the barrier to entry, it cannot eliminate the risk of existing operators being corrupted. The network's defense lies in making the cost of such an attack exorbitantly high, ensuring that the slashing risk and the amount of capital required to control a super-majority always outweigh the potential illicit gains. This is a dynamic, real-time economic balancing act that the Mira protocol must constantly perform.
Edge Case 1: The Subjectivity Chasm
My sister leaned back, a thoughtful expression on her face. "So it's good for facts. What about everything else? What if I ask for a poem, or a marketing slogan? How do you verify 'beautiful' or 'persuasive'?"
This is the Subjectivity Paradox, one of the most profound edge cases in Mira's design. The network's entire verification mechanism is built on a binary foundation: a claim is either true or false. But human communication, and a vast swath of AI's utility, exists in the vast gray area of opinion, taste, and creativity.
You cannot mathematically prove a poem is beautiful. You cannot reach a cryptographic consensus on whether a joke is funny. When faced with such subjective inputs, the optimistic concurrency model hits a logical wall. The nodes would return wildly divergent, non-comparable results. The only graceful way for the system to handle this is to recognize its own limitations. It would have to either decline to verify the output, or return a result with a minimal confidence score, effectively telling the user, "This is subjective; our system is not designed to judge this." This edge case clearly delineates Mira's operational domain: it is an exceptional arbiter of objective, verifiable reality, but it is not—and may never be—a critic or an artist.
Edge Case 2: The Temporal Trick
My sister, ever the engineer, wasn't done. "We've talked about what they say. What about when they say it? Can you attack the clock?"
She had intuitively grasped the concept of a Time-Jacking or Slow-Witted Attack. In any distributed system, timing is a critical, often fragile, resource. Mira's verification process operates within a defined time window: claims are sent out, and votes must be collected within a specific epoch.
A malicious node could exploit this by deliberately delaying its response. If a group of bad actors coordinates to stall their votes, they could attempt to manipulate the consensus window. If they delay long enough, the network's timer might expire before the honest nodes' validations are received. The consensus mechanism would then be forced to make a decision based on an incomplete data set—one that could be entirely composed of malicious, pre-staged votes. The network would face a Hobson's choice: accept a potentially false consensus or declare a timeout and no consensus at all. Defending against this requires sophisticated time-synchronization protocols, redundant communication channels, and a reputation system that flags and penalizes nodes for chronic latency, treating slow responses as a potential sign of malicious intent.
The Token as a Diagnostic Tool
As our conversation wound down, we returned to the role of the MIRA token. It is not merely a fuel or a stake; it is the network's primary diagnostic and healing mechanism. The staking model deters bad behavior, but the Dispute Resolution protocol actively corrects it.
If a user suspects that a verified claim is false, they can challenge it by putting up their own MIRA tokens as collateral. This triggers a new, higher-stakes verification round with a fresh, randomly selected set of nodes. If this second round overturns the original consensus, the original validators are slashed, and their tokens are used to reward the challenger and fund the new verification. This creates a decentralized, economically incentivized immune system. Every user becomes a potential auditor, constantly probing for failures and edge cases, because finding a mistake is personally profitable.
My sister finally nodded, a glimmer of understanding in her eyes. She hadn't asked me to prove the internet wrong, but I had shown her a system designed to get us closer to the truth. Mira Network is not a perfect, infallible oracle. It is a complex, living system that must constantly navigate its own failure modes and edge cases. But in that complexity lies its strength. By acknowledging where it can break, and by building the economic tools to fix itself, Mira offers something the AI world desperately needs: a path toward accountability, and a foundation for trust.
The silent killer on Mira isn't throughput. It's your state collision.
I learned this at 2:47 AM watching Mira Coin transactions fail silently under load.
Two transfers. Same wallet. Different recipients. Both valid. I’d engineered for speed, so I crammed everything into one global state map—clean, simple, elegant. Mira's parallel executor didn't care about "elegant." It cared about contention.
First TX grabbed the write lock on that wallet. Second didn't error—it just queued. Quietly. By the time the 200ms Mira slot elapsed, the second TX didn't fail; it just vanished into the void. No alert. No reverted status on the explorer. Just a gap in the sequence where value was supposed to move.
The fix: Shard your user state. Isolate by nonce groups. Narrow your write paths to the absolute minimum.
On Mira, if two transactions touch the same account in one slot, one disappears. No logs. No noise.
Audit your state before you deploy. Because on parallel execution chains, "success" looks exactly like "silent loss" until you check the balance sheet. #mira $MIRA @Mira - Trust Layer of AI
🚨⚡ $POWER ABOUT TO IGNITE ⚡🚨 $POWER NON-STOP GREEN LIGHT 🟢 Bulls not slowing down… momentum stacking candle after candle 📈 Price climbing with confidence — dips getting eaten instantly. This isn’t random… this is pressure building. 🎯 NEXT MAGNET: 1.80 🎯 THEN: 2.20 🚀 FINAL PUSH TARGET: 2.50 If momentum stays locked in… this move can accelerate fast. Stay ready. Stay sharp. Let the trend explode. 💥
💎 $RIVER NEXT PUMP ALERT 💎 🌊 Current Flow: Eyes on the surge 🚀 Target: 20 – next big wave incoming! ⚡ Momentum: Charging hard near key levels 🦾 Play Smart: Quick entry ⚡ Hold tight 💎 Risk tight 🌟 Only for sharp movers — catch the wave! 🌟
💠🚀 MARKET HEAT CHECK 🚀💠 🟣 $KITE → price consolidating… Eyes on 0.50 as momentum builds 📊 🟡 $RAVE → support holding strong… Next big move targeting 0.50 🎯 Patience pays. Let the trend show itself. Short-term positioning with caution 🛡️ Charts whispering… If momentum ignites, breakout could surprise — 0.50 in sight if strength keeps accelerating.
🧠 Market Analysis: AERO is showing strong bullish momentum with buyers stepping in aggressively. If price holds above the 0.34 support zone, continuation toward higher liquidity levels is likely. A clean breakout above 0.352 can trigger a fast push toward 0.40+ as momentum traders enter. Protect profits with trailing SL if TP1 hits.